AON7436 belongs to the category of power MOSFETs.
It is commonly used in power management applications such as voltage regulation and switching circuits.
The AON7436 is typically available in a compact, surface-mount package.
The essence of AON7436 lies in its ability to efficiently handle high power levels while maintaining low resistance and fast switching characteristics.
It is usually packaged in reels containing a specific quantity, such as 2500 units per reel.
The AON7436 typically features a standard pin configuration with the following pins: 1. Gate (G) 2. Drain (D) 3. Source (S)
The AON7436 operates based on the principles of field-effect transistors, utilizing the control of electric fields to regulate the flow of current between the drain and source terminals.
The AON7436 finds extensive use in various applications including: - Switching power supplies - Motor control circuits - Battery management systems - LED lighting drivers
